Job Description

A fast-growing logistics company is seeking a Head of Projects - USA to lead its growth initiatives, aligning them with its long-term financial objectives. The ideal candidate is someone with a deep understanding of technical product aspects and knowledge of logistics & supply chain management. Working collaboratively, the new team member will significantly impact the business by delivering tailor-made solutions, contributing to overall profitability, and ensuring continuous improvement of processes and operations.

Responsibilities: 
  • Business Development
    • Develop new relationships with prospective customers as well as maintain relationships with existing customers with requirements involving project logistics.
    • Work with local stakeholders to grow Project Logistics product in the Americas region.
    • Work closely with Project Management and Chartering teams to develop end-to-end tailor-made solutions.
    • Work with Agency team to select and continuously review agents in the global database that can support any requirement that will ensure successful execution.
    • Lead and execute the price setting strategy including pricing for large strategic RFQ opportunities.
    • Develop and sustain relationships with new & existing vendors by sourcing, initiating, and attending regular meetings and/or trade fairs.
    • Proactive engagement with key account management team and/or product heads to maximize profitability of projects.
    • Ensure consistent monthly reporting of the global sales pipeline, including achieved business wins and conversion ratios across all sales channels.
  • Product Management
    • Be a subject-matter expert in Project Logistics and support country team on project logistics solution design for customers.
    • Drive and execute the product’s strategic initiatives for global growth to meet the annual financial targets.
    • Develop a growth strategy and business plan for the Project Logistics product for USA based on targeted markets and clientele.
    • Prepare and be responsible for country’s business plans, strategy and sales pipeline
  • Operations
    • Increase GP contribution through close collaboration with global chartering desk.
    • Ensure hand-over of projects to local Operations team in an efficient manner to achieve smooth execution of shipments.
    • Develop the skillset of local teams through consultation, guidance, and training in relation to matters pertaining to project cargo and related activities.
    • Ensure that projects are executed by the PM team are completed in compliance with company’s Standard Operating Procedures.
    • Actively engage with our HSEQ team to ensure compliance with industry leading standards.

Requirements:
  • Extensive technical product knowledge, including experience in product pricing and commercial strategies
  • Experience in customer facing engagements and presentation
  • Understanding of the key profitability drivers in logistics and supply chain management
  • Strong ability to facilitate cross-functional decision-making and execution
  • Required Competencies:
    • Business Development
    • Customer Management
    • Logistics Solution Sales
    • Stakeholder Management
    • Strategy Implementation
